package legacypacket import ( "github.com/akmalfairuz/legacy-version/legacyver/proto" "github.com/sandertv/gophertunnel/minecraft/protocol" "github.com/sandertv/gophertunnel/minecraft/protocol/packet" ) // InventorySlot is sent by the server to update a single slot in one of the inventory windows that the client // currently has opened. Usually this is the main inventory, but it may also be the off hand or, for example, // a chest inventory. type InventorySlot struct { // WindowID is the ID of the window that the packet modifies. It must point to one of the windows that the // client currently has opened. WindowID uint32 // Slot is the index of the slot that the packet modifies. The new item will be set to the slot at this // index. Slot uint32 // Container is the protocol.FullContainerName that describes the container that the content is for. Container proto.FullContainerName // DynamicContainerSize ... DynamicContainerSize uint32 // StorageItem is the item that is acting as the storage container for the inventory. If the inventory is // not a dynamic container then this field should be left empty. When set, only the item type is used by // the client and none of the other stack info. StorageItem protocol.ItemInstance // NewItem is the item to be put in the slot at Slot. It will overwrite any item that may currently // be present in that slot. NewItem protocol.ItemInstance } // ID ... func (*InventorySlot) ID() uint32 { return packet.IDInventorySlot } func (pk *InventorySlot) Marshal(io protocol.IO) { io.Varuint32(&pk.WindowID) io.Varuint32(&pk.Slot) if proto.IsProtoGTE(io, proto.ID729) { protocol.Single(io, &pk.Container) } if proto.IsProtoGTE(io, proto.ID748) { io.ItemInstance(&pk.StorageItem) } else { io.Varuint32(&pk.DynamicContainerSize) } io.ItemInstance(&pk.NewItem) }
